MANILA, Philippines — National Bureau of Investigation (NBI) Director Melvin Matibag acknowledged on Monday evening the Senate’s decision to place Sen. Ronald “Bato” Dela Rosa under protective custody. After a discussion with Senate President Alan Peter Cayetano, Matibag told reporters that Dela Rosa will not be arrested for the time being, but is expected to respond to the ongoing investigations. This comes despite the International Criminal Court (ICC) arrest warrant issued against the senator.
